Abstract
This study was undertaken to evaluate the relationship between elevated maternal serum alpha fetoprotein (MSAFP) lavels and congenital heart defects. Thirty‐two infants with isolated major congenital heart defects and whose mothers had had MSAFP screening were identified. In only one case was the MSAFP greater than 2.3 multiples of the median. A review of our experience with women with elevated MSAFP levels did not document a higher rate of congenital heart malformations than would be expected based on estimated frequencies in the general population. © 1994 Wiley‐Liss, Inc.
